Sepioteuthis lessoniana (bigfin reef squid) Index. In Tanzanian waters during the day one often sees large shoals of bigfin reef squid, usually in mid water. Females lay jelly-like egg strings (3-7 eggs) enclosed in finger-shaped capsules on hard objects- including mangrove roots, twigs, stones and corals. Bigfin Reef Squid, also known as Oval Squid, inhabit the warm waters of the Pacific and Indian Oceans, as well as the Mediterranean Sea and Red Sea. The bigfin reef squid eats a variety of different marine organisms. Often the shoal will move in on a group of divers and some of the smaller individuals will drop to the bottom and come in within ten to eight meters to inspect the divers, darkening their coloration to camouflage themselves.
